Slot Number
12683286
Finalized
Epoch Number
Status
proposed
Age
121 days 9 hrs ago (Sep-28-2025 01:37:35 AM +UTC)

BlockRoot Hash
0x5fce9e9ff9acacba498a3d3bd7f54809ccb4b4461caf4ba8c08dbdacc40c2fd4
State Root
0xffdbc896b951bff3aa31af772b4e5dbfc3a7da453b9b7b90af09bf22ea07c319

Randao Reveal
0x844dc506e60a705f3cafb3aec90c94582b8e4c6c7ec8c618df9ed107b6c6e7b0b9640b7a0fad6420ab289863f182eabf15a6628bc3e49409482061f2f93fbff44787c30d8f60797a198a1d141c111e8f8b7b71ab279141f5fcfcf28154c9eeac

Graffiti
(Hex:0x7373762e6e6574776f726b20474564383138544b373536390000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xa290e1525de18177fd7a0d3d085ef41fec23051d5ce457fb9a811091ecbb14591fcdd13c931b1d97bb92b29468bac827107ab46b9762b2ddb2617d9f03ec6c51750d110fc39a99acf9590fc45b4f7ac1fdd2f891d322cf2ac4d22f7abe0e0d49

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ators